Botanical Overview

Cus-Cus (Vetiveria zizanioides) is a flowering plant in the Poaceae family. The traditional uses of this species reflect its genuine medicinal value, validated by generations of practical experience. The grass family (Poaceae) includes annual and perennial herbs with hollow, jointed stems and narrow leaves with parallel venation. The flowers are reduced and arranged in spikelets, and the fruits are grains (caryopses). This family provides the majority of the world’s food calories through cereals.
